One of the most popular arcade games that you can find on almost any device from computer to cell phone to portable MP3 player or any other entertainment device, is Tetris. Tetris can help you kill time in almost any situation and any place. Tetris game has been around for decades and it’s still one of the most popular arcade games ever.
Did you know that Tetris was actually developed in the Soviet Union in 1984 and it was the first entertainment software exported to United States of America. This simple game comprised of only saved different pieces of four blocks each (that’s where the name comes from tetra – being prefix for four in ancient Greek) occupied minds of several generation and still does. Once the game got to US it’s rapidly developed into one of the most popular games on the planet. Tetris is truly a Global game, it’s translated in at least fifty languages and played in over 185 countries worldwide. The first platform that Tetris game came on was Nintendo’s Gameboy and now it’s almost in every cell phone basic game set. Even giants like Apple corporation and Facebook couldn’t pass the allure of this relatively easy game.
The game is good for players of any age so all the family members can enjoy it. It’s actually been discovered that playing Tetris can lead to more efficient brain activity. Playing Tetris even as little as half an hour a day for three months can improve your skills of critical thinking. 2012-07-10What is Tetris?
It is a popular electronic game, developed by Russian programmer and engineer Alexey Pajitnov in 1984. It acquired its names after two words: a Greek word "tetra" – (meaning "four") and "tennis", which actually was the favorite game of Pajitnov.
